Security chaos in Daraa | Unknown gunmen assassinate young woman in Daraa camp, bringing death toll to 451 since last June

Daraa governorate – The Syrian Observatory for Human Rights:

SOHR sources have reported that unidentified gunmen assassinated a 20-year-old woman in Daraa camp this evening.

This brings the number of attacks and assassination attempts in various forms and methods by detonating IEDs, mines, booby-trapped vehicles and shootings from past June to date, to more than 451 attacks.

While the number of those who killed and died in the same period has risen to 293 persons, 66 of whom are civilians, including seven women and four children, in addition to 157 regime soldiers, loyalists and collaborators with regime security services.

46 members of opposition factions were also killed, those who made “settlements and reconciliations” with the regime and became members of regime security services, including former leaders, and 17 members of Syrian militias affiliated to Lebanese “Hezbollah” and Iranian forces, in addition to six members of so-called “Fifth Corps” established by Russia.
